what is the right value for the pseudo attribute "type" of the 
xml-stylesheet pi for a XSL stylesheet reference?

According to 
   ftp://ftp.isi.edu/in-notes/iana/assignments/media-types/media-types
only "text/xml" comes into question.

The question arose because IE with MSXML (March 15, 2000) requires
"text/xsl", otherwise the referenced stylesheet isn't used.

Is that a bug (resp. a MS feature) ?
